Video of GOP chair on Allen West recount: ‘Something’s rotten in St. Lucie County’

Bill Patterson, chairman of the St. Lucie County Republican Party, said county Elections Supervisor Gertrude Walker “cherry-picked” the dates for the Allen West recount.

Earlier today the Allen West campaign said in a press release, “Gertrude Walker clearly runs most corrupt elections office in the state of Florida.”
